<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<!-- $Revision$ -->
<refentry xml:id="gearmanclient.do" xmlns="http://docbook.org/ns/docbook"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">
<refnamediv>
<refname>GearmanClient::do</refname>
<refpurpose>Run a single task and return a result [deprecated]</refpurpose>
</refnamediv>
<refsect1 role="description">
&reftitle.description;
<methodsynopsis>
<modifier>public</modifier> <type>string</type><methodname>GearmanClient::do</methodname>
<methodparam><type>string</type><parameter>function_name</parameter></methodparam>
<methodparam><type>string</type><parameter>workload</parameter></methodparam>
<methodparam choice="opt"><type>string</type><parameter>unique</parameter></methodparam>
</methodsynopsis>
<para>
The <methodname>GearmanClient::do</methodname> method is deprecated as of
pecl/gearman 1.0.0. Use <methodname>GearmanClient::doNormal</methodname>.
</para>
</refsect1>
<refsect1 role="parameters">
&reftitle.parameters;
<para>
<variablelist>
<varlistentry>
<term><parameter>function_name</parameter></term>
<listitem>
<para>
&gearman.parameter.functionname;
</para>
</listitem>
</varlistentry>
<varlistentry>
<term><parameter>workload</parameter></term>
<listitem>
<para>
&gearman.parameter.workload;
</para>
</listitem>
</varlistentry>
<varlistentry>
<term><parameter>unique</parameter></term>
<listitem>
<para>
&gearman.parameter.unique;
</para>
</listitem>
</varlistentry>
</variablelist>
</para>
</refsect1>
<refsect1 role="returnvalues">
&reftitle.returnvalues;
<para>
A string representing the results of running a task.
</para>
</refsect1>
<refsect1 role="examples">
&reftitle.examples;
<para>
<example>
<title>Simple job submission with immediate return</title>
<programlisting role="php">
<![CDATA[
<?php
# Client code
echo "Starting\n";
# Create our client object.
$gmclient= new GearmanClient();
# Add default server (localhost).
$gmclient->addServer();
echo "Sending job\n";
$result = $gmclient->doNormal("reverse", "Hello!");
echo "Success: $result\n";
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
<programlisting role="php">
<![CDATA[
<?php
echo "Starting\n";
# Create our worker object.
$gmworker= new GearmanWorker();
# Add default server (localhost).
$gmworker->addServer();
# Register function "reverse" with the server. Change the worker function to
# "reverse_fn_fast" for a faster worker with no output.
$gmworker->addFunction("reverse", "reverse_fn");
print "Waiting for job...\n";
while($gmworker->work())
{
if ($gmworker->returnCode() != GEARMAN_SUCCESS)
{
echo "return_code: " . $gmworker->returnCode() . "\n";
break;
}
}
function reverse_fn($job)
{
return strrev($job->workload());
}
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
&example.outputs.similar;
<screen>
<![CDATA[
Starting
Sending job
Success: !olleH
]]>
</screen>
</example>
<example>
<title>Submitting a job and retrieving incremental status</title>
<para>
A job is submitted and the script loops to retrieve status information.
The worker has an artificial delay which results in a long running job
and sends status and data as processing occurs.
Each subsequent call to <methodname>GearmanClient::do</methodname>
produces status information on the running job.
</para>
<programlisting role="php">
<![CDATA[
<?php
# Client code
# Create our client object.
$gmclient= new GearmanClient();
# Add default server (localhost).
$gmclient->addServer();
echo "Sending job\n";
# Send reverse job
do
{
$result = $gmclient->doNormal("reverse", "Hello!");
# Check for various return packets and errors.
switch($gmclient->returnCode())
{
case GEARMAN_WORK_DATA:
echo "Data: $result\n";
break;
case GEARMAN_WORK_STATUS:
list($numerator, $denominator)= $gmclient->doStatus();
echo "Status: $numerator/$denominator complete\n";
break;
case GEARMAN_WORK_FAIL:
echo "Failed\n";
exit;
case GEARMAN_SUCCESS:
break;
default:
echo "RET: " . $gmclient->returnCode() . "\n";
echo "Error: " . $gmclient->error() . "\n";
echo "Errno: " . $gmclient->getErrno() . "\n";
exit;
}
}
while($gmclient->returnCode() != GEARMAN_SUCCESS);
echo "Success: $result\n";
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
<programlisting role="php">
<![CDATA[
<?php
# Worker code
echo "Starting\n";
# Create our worker object.
$gmworker= new GearmanWorker();
# Add default server (localhost).
$gmworker->addServer();
# Register function "reverse" with the server.
$gmworker->addFunction("reverse", "reverse_fn");
print "Waiting for job...\n";
while($gmworker->work())
{
if ($gmworker->returnCode() != GEARMAN_SUCCESS)
{
echo "return_code: " . $gmworker->returnCode() . "\n";
break;
}
}
function reverse_fn($job)
{
echo "Received job: " . $job->handle() . "\n";
$workload = $job->workload();
$workload_size = $job->workloadSize();
echo "Workload: $workload ($workload_size)\n";
# This status loop is not needed, just showing how it works
for ($x= 0; $x < $workload_size; $x++)
{
echo "Sending status: " + $x + 1 . "/$workload_size complete\n";
$job->sendStatus($x+1, $workload_size);
$job->sendData(substr($workload, $x, 1));
sleep(1);
}
$result= strrev($workload);
echo "Result: $result\n";
# Return what we want to send back to the client.
return $result;
}
?>
]]>
</programlisting>
&example.outputs.similar;
<para>
Worker output:
</para>
<screen>
<![CDATA[
Starting
Waiting for job...
Received job: H:foo.local:106
Workload: Hello! (6)
1/6 complete
2/6 complete
3/6 complete
4/6 complete
5/6 complete
6/6 complete
Result: !olleH
]]>
</screen>
<para>
Client output:
</para>
<screen>
<![CDATA[
Starting
Sending job
Status: 1/6 complete
Data: H
Status: 2/6 complete
Data: e
Status: 3/6 complete
Data: l
Status: 4/6 complete
Data: l
Status: 5/6 complete
Data: o
Status: 6/6 complete
Data: !
Success: !olleH
]]>
</screen>
</example>
</para>
</refsect1>
